What Are French Doors?

French doors, traditionally, include two doors that open outside from the center. They are usually framed with wood or vinyl and can be personalized in numerous sizes, products, and styles. The primary function of French doors is their extensive use of glass, which maximizes natural light and uses beautiful views of the exterior.

Benefits of Installing French Doors

French doors offer various advantages, making them a popular option for house owners. Here's a list of benefits you can anticipate:

  1. Natural Light: Their glass panels allow sufficient sunshine, brightening up areas.
  2. Visual Appeal: French doors can enhance the total look of both the interior and outside of a home.
  3. Increased Home Value: High-quality French doors can substantially improve your home's resale value.
  4. Adaptability: They can be used for various purposes, consisting of as patio doors, space dividers, or entryways.
  5. Energy Efficiency: With proper insulation and weather sealing, modern French doors can improve energy efficiency.

Installation Process

The installation of French doors can be broken down into a number of essential steps:

  1. Preparation: The area is cleared and prepped for the new doors.
  2. Measurement: The fitter takes exact measurements to guarantee the doors fit properly.
  3. Framing (if essential): If the existing frame is harmed or inadequate, it will require to be repaired or replaced.
  4. Hanging the Doors: The doors are hung on hinges, ensuring they swing open and closed smoothly.
  5. Sealing: The trimmer uses weather stripping and other seals to prevent drafts and water ingress.
  6. Finishing Touches: Handles, locks, and any extra hardware are set up.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How long does it take to install French doors?

A: The period of installation can vary based upon the intricacy of the task however typically takes 3-5 hours for standard installations.

Q2: Do I require an authorization to install French doors?

A: In most cases, you will require a license, particularly if the installation involves structural changes. Always inspect local building regulations initially.

Q3: What products are best for French doors?

A: The most common materials are wood, fiberglass, and vinyl. Each has its advantages; for instance, wood uses a traditional appearance, while fiberglass is more resilient and energy-efficient.

Q4: Can I install French doors myself?

A: While some house owners may pick to go the DIY route, working with professionals is advised to guarantee appropriate installation, alignment, and sealing.

Q5: How do I maintain my French doors?

A: Regular cleansing of the glass and inspecting seals for wear and tear are essential for maintenance. Furthermore, lubing hinges and locks can boost functionality.
